- The Philippine military said it was likely that large numbers of civilians had been killed during the five-week occupation of Marawi by Islamist rebels, due to "atrocities" by the militants allied with Islamic State. The death toll of 27 residents was only what the authorities could independently confirm and a "significant number" of dead had been seen by those who had escaped fighting.

- Qatar's 2022 World Cup organizers welcomed the long-awaited FIFA report on the race to host the tournament. The report, which also investigated the bidding process for the 2018 World Cup, made no suggestion that either Russia or Qatar should lose the right to stage the tournament, despite detailing numerous attempts to influence voting officials.

- US Senate Republicans postponed a vote on a health care overhaul after resistance from members of their own party, and President Donald Trump summoned Republican senators to the White House to urge them to break the impasse. The delay put the future of a longtime top Republican priority in doubt amid concerns about the Senate bill from both moderate and conservative Republicans.

- Indonesian authorities imposes a travel ban against tycoon and politician Hary Tanoesoedibjo, who is building resorts to be managed by Trump hotels, over an investigation into allegations he threatened a prosecutor via a text message.

- Aston Martin announced that the electric saloon called the RapidE will commence production this 2019 with limited to 155 units. Also, the DB11 is now available with the Mercedes-AMG derived 4.0L V8 BiTurbo.

- Jaguar unveiled the XE SV Project 8, a 150,000 Pound V8-powered Jaguar XE that is limited to 300 units and helmed as the most powerful Jaguar ever made. It's also the most hardcore Jaguar ever built with track-honed dynamics and 1,745kg of weight.
